C'est un bonne gymnastique.
... ]]>
Pour le lancer
La désinstallation n'est pas encore parfaite. Les fichiers disparaissent mais pas toute l'arbo, je travaille sur le sujet.
Automake m'a donné du fil à retordre parce-que certains concepts m'échappait.
Je vais continué à travailler dessus, je veux être sûr que l'installation et la dés-installation soient parfaitement propres avant de pousser les modif dans la branch principale
Pour accéder à la branche develop il faut lancer ces commandes :
]]>
Bon, je vais convertir les niveaux qui sont dans gforth. Je fais ça demain. Quant à en créer soi même
pourquoi pas, mais il faut qu'il soit suffisamment difficile pour être intéressant tout en restant possible…
Tout a fait, c'est un exercice intéressant, et rien de mieux qu'un cahier à carreaux et un crayon pour se lancer ]]>
ok, j'ai compris. Au sujet des niveaux si tu veux, je peux transformer ceux qu'il y a dans gforth
au format « slc », ça me demanderai pas trop de travail ; un petit script en ruby devrait faire l'affaire
Si tu as du temps je veux bien.
J'ai pris les fichiers "AC_Smileys_2.SLC" et "Alberto_Garcia_Arranged.slc" comme base de travail mais je ne sais pas si j'ai le droit de m'en servir. Je comptais les supprimer pour éviter les problèmes de licence.
J'avais créé le fichier SokoRobot.slc justement pour éviter cela et je comptais l'alimenter avec des niveaux fait maison. Mais pour l'instant je n'en ai fabriqué qu'un seul
Si tu penses que l'on peut importer des niveaux issus d'un autre projet n'hésite pas. Si tu te sens d'en inventer de nouveau, on peut très bien les rajouter au fichier SokoRobot.slc ou à un fichier Enicar.slc
Pour ce qui est des espaces entre le nom d'une fonction et de la parenthèse ouvrante, pratiquement
personne n'en met. C'est sûr qu'au début ça demande de s'éduquer un peu avant que ça devienne
un réflexe Pour le reste de l'indentation, je sais pas c'est chacun à sa façon… À moins de suivre une
façon de faire explicite. Personnellement, je laisse faire vim à sa sauce, (sauf à quelques détails près).
Je viens de tester et c'est bien l'indent -gnu qui ajoute les espaces avant les parenthèses...
Je serais d'avis de coller à indent afin de faciliter le travail, mais c'est vrai que c'est un peu bizarre.]]>